Under the direction of the Security Monitoring and Intelligence (SMI) Information Technology Supervisor II (IT Sup II), the Information Technology Specialist I (IT Spec I) is a member of the Security Operations Center (SOC) working as a high-level technical security specialist. The SOC provides 24/7/365 continuous monitoring of critical customer data, assets, infrastructure, and environments. The IT Spec I will perform Tier 2/1 SOC duties as needed as part of the security detection, analysis, and response team that provides critical protection and monitoring of the California Department of Technology (CDT), State, Local, and other agency critical information technology assets and infrastructure.

The IT Spec I develops and maintains a working level knowledge of relevant IT infrastructure and technologies under the protection of the SOC, of applicable State/Federal and industry regulations and best practices with respect to information security, of department and statewide information security policies and procedures, and of vulnerability and threat management technologies, products, practices and processes. In addition, the IT Spec I must develop and maintain working-level knowledge of the IT threat landscape, risk management processes and technologies, multiple operating systems, network architecture and protocols, and a full picture of IT security technologies.

Desirable Qualifications

In addition to evaluating each candidate's relative ability, as demonstrated by quality and breadth of experience, the following factors will provide the basis for competitively evaluating each candidate:

  • Experience in a Cybersecurity/Information Security role, including security vulnerability assessment, security event analysis, security incident response, security technology (firewall, antivirus, web security, data loss prevention) administration, security policy maintenance.  
  • Ability to apply cybersecurity and privacy principles to organizational requirements (relevant to confidentiality, integrity, availability, authentication, non-repudiation).   
  • Ability to interpret the information collected by network tools (e.g., Nslookup, Ping, and Traceroute).
  • Knowledge of cyber threats and vulnerabilities.    
  • Knowledge of system and application security threats and vulnerabilities (e.g., buffer overflow, mobile code, cross-site scripting, Procedural Language/Structured Query Language [PL/SQL] and injections, race conditions, covert channel, replay, return-oriented attacks, malicious code).   
  • Knowledge of cyber attackers (e.g., script kiddies, insider threat, non-nation state sponsored, and nation sponsored).   
  • Knowledge of cyber-attack stages (e.g., reconnaissance, scanning, enumeration, gaining access, escalation of privileges, maintaining access, network exploitation, covering tracks).   
  • Knowledge of network security architecture concepts including topology, protocols, components, and principles (e.g., application of defense-in-depth).   
  • Knowledge of packet-level analysis using appropriate tools (e.g., Wireshark, tcpdump).   
  • Knowledge of penetration testing principles, tools, and techniques.  
  • Knowledge of Application Security Risks (e.g., Open Web Application Security Project Top 10 list).
  • Related bachelor's degree in science, Business, and/or Security.
  • GIAC or Security certification related to cyber defense, incident response, penetration testing, or security management.  Knowledge of applicable laws (e.g., Electronic Communications Privacy Act, Foreign Intelligence Surveillance Act, Protect America Act, search and seizure laws, civil liberties and privacy laws), U.S. Statutes (e.g., in Titles 10, 18, 32, 50 in U.S. Code).
  • Knowledge of basic system administration, network, and operating system hardening techniques.
  • Knowledge of common adversary tactics, techniques, and procedures (TTPs) in assigned area of responsibility (e.g., historical country-specific TTPs, emerging capabilities).
  • Knowledge of common network tools (e.g., p ing, traceroute, nslookup).
  • Knowledge of computer network defense (CND) and vulnerability assessment tools, including open-source tools, and their capabilities.
